Children’s Trust of South Carolina has launched scParents.org, a statewide resource for families across our state searching for local services and supports. Parents and caregivers simply enter their ZIP code into the search bar to return an array of free and reduced-cost assistance in their communities, including parenting services, food, housing, financial and legal help, and health services. The website is powered by Aunt Bertha, which works nationwide to make it easier for people seeking help to find social services in their community.
